The Sanctuary of Nossa Senhora da Saúde is located in the Lameirinhas area, a serene spot in the parish of São Lourenço de Ribapinhão, belonging to the municipality of Sabrosa. This place of retreat is integrated into a surrounding area marked by tranquility, adjacent to a spring with thermal characteristics, and surrounded by a wooded park, which invites calm and contemplation.

In addition to its main chapel, the complex includes a historical fountain, the House of Miracles, a wayside cross, and bandstands. The sanctuary's chapel stands out for its Mannerist architecture, featuring a longitudinal plan with a single nave leading to the chancel. Inside, visitors can admire a choir loft, confessionals skillfully embedded in the walls, and pulpits that enrich the space. Also noteworthy are the two side chapels, adorned with Rococo-style altarpieces, and the main altarpiece, which falls within the Neoclassical style, demonstrating the artistic evolution and diversity present in the building.
Complementing the architectural ensemble, the Mannerist fountain, with its rectangular backsplash and two "carranca" shaped spouts, is an element of interest for its design and sculptural details. A few steps away stands the 19th-century wayside cross, a striking piece with its smooth shaft column, a square capital, and a Latin cross that incorporates a sculptural group, bearing witness to the faith and art of past centuries.
